Executive Summary

Kutcho Copper Corp. has announced the identification of multiple near-resource drill targets for its 2026 exploration program at its high-grade copper-zinc development project in Northwest British Columbia. The company specifically highlighted the Hamburger target area, which spans over 2.8 kilometers and has been designated as a large, high-priority exploration zone.

The project is currently at the feasibility stage, indicating advanced development status with established resource parameters. The identification of near-resource targets suggests potential for resource expansion or the discovery of additional ore bodies in proximity to existing known mineralization, which could enhance the overall project economics.
